Good Points

The sales blurb is good, and the presentation. Mine works well provided you don't want to record anything important.


Bad Points

Continually freezes during playback. Will not record more that one program. Will not record via PDC/Video plus. Will not reliably record via manual timer. Press the record button and it will record, press the stop button and it will stop, which is good, but if the recording is long, like a film, it will probably freeze and lock up, and that's all you get.


General Comments

Took my Sony RDR HX900 unit to Sony Service Centre with list of faults at the end of the warranty period. All the faults are still there but Sony refuses to authorise any repairs as they say the warranty has expired. Having paid almost £600 for what I thought was the best product on the market, I am left with a unit that will only do what a £250 unit will do. Lesson, don't buy Sony. The cheaper stuff they produce has never been very good but their top end products are normally very good, pity their after sales is so bad. This unit has never worked properly from day one.
